Silicates can wear away at the water pump seals. I would avoid automotive coolant. To be safe buy a pre-mix made for motorcycles such as Honda. http://faq.f650.com/MainIndex/CoolingSystem.htm

Are you flushing the cooling system or do you have a leak?

Be sure to "bleed" the air out of the system after re-filling or you will boil over first time out.
